Open The Door To Renters Insurance With State Farm
When the unpredicted break-in happens to your rented townhome or property, generally it affects your personal belongings, such as a TV, a video game system or a tablet. That's where your renters insurance comes in. State Farm agent Toddy Todd can help you understand your coverage options so that you can insure your precious valuables.
